DESCRIPTION:Rotherhithe is blessed with lots of off road paths beside docks\, along the Thames\, through parks and along canals.  It is also completely flat.  So ideal for an easy-paced\, gentle ride.  Route meanders across to Southwark Park then heads to the Salter Statues on the river.  A 4km stretch along the Thames Path as far as Deptford Strand then inland to the Surrey Canal Linear Park and on to South Dock and Greenland Dock. Next an exploration of Russia Woodland ending at Stave Hill. Stop to climb the hill and take in the view. Back to Canada water via Surrey Water.\nThis is really interesting ride with lots to see and is a good ride for less experienced cyclists as so much is traffic free.\nLast did this ride June 10th\, 2917\, see report. SUMMARY:Bazalgette 1 - Easter Saturday Healthy Ride
DESCRIPTION:Werner has planned a Bazalgette-themed ride. It was 200 years from Joseph Bazalgette’s birth on March 28th. A little late\, we plan to celebrate with a ride around sights associated with the great engineer.  Bound to include the memorial on Victoria Embankment and the blue plaque in St Johns Wood. Also a ride past the Institute of Civil Engineers\, whose president he was.   \nMore notes on route: out over Waterloo Bridge; CS3 on top of Victoria Embankment and Bazalgette Memorial\, St Margaret’s Westminster where he got married; Institute of Civil Engineers in Gt George St\, where he was president (report at time:  “appropriately his presidential address discussed ‘those engineering works which promote the health and comfort of the inhabitants of large cities\, and by which human life may be preserved and prolonged'” – sounds like he was a supporter of bike lanes; Hyde Park; A bit of Q12; Pushing the boundary into St John’s Wood and a look at his blue plaque; Stop in Regent’s Park; Dysfunctional pump in Broad(wick) St and Golden Square; Probably back over London Bridge. \nWill be the usual easy-paced ride.  Everyone welcome\, just turn up with your bike\, and note that all our rides are free. \nNB we are also doing a longer Bazalgette 2 ride on April 22nd\, Easter Monday.  Check the Events listing for details.

SUMMARY:Bazalgette 2 - Long ride to commemorate the 200th Anniversary of Bazalgette's birth
DESCRIPTION:Special Southwark Cyclists ride.  Bazalgette 2.  April 22\, 2019 \nBank Holiday ride of 4-5 hours celebrating the 200th anniversary of the birth of Joseph Bazalgette\, the great Victorian civil engineer.  Organised by the same people as the regular Southwark Healthy Rides.  Easy paced all day ride with a lunch stop (Fulham Palace\, bring your own food or buy some there).  Will concentrate on the embankments and the upstream bridges (including Putney\, Battersea\, and Hammersmith\, latter now upgraded to car-free!). \nNote we are also having a shorter Bazalgette 1 ride on Easter Saturday (April 20th\, see listings)
